Which patent-related international treaty is your country is a member of?

Bangladesh belongs to the following patent-related international treaties:

  • Paris Convention
  • TRIPS
What kinds of protection is available for inventions?

Inventions protections available in Bangladesh include:

  • Inventions
  • Other: Design
What kinds of subject matter (as such) are excluded from patent protection?

The following subject matter is excluded from patent protection in Bangladesh:

  • Other: Artistic creation, mathematical method, business scheme, anything against universal law.
What are the documents and information required for filing a national patent application?

Documents and information required for filing a national patent application in Bangladesh include:

  • Name and address of the applicant(s)
  • Name and address of the inventor(s)
  • Specification (description, claims and drawings)
  • Abstract
  • Power of Attorney
  • Deed of Assignment
  • Other: (1) NID and photos of the applicant(s) and inventor(s); (2)  Memorandum of Association and Articles of Association (if a company); (3) Trade License
Is it possible to request early publication or a deferment of publication?

No, it is not possible to request early publication or deferment of publication in Bangladesh.

Does the applicant have a provisional right upon the publication of an application?

Yes, the applicant has a provisional right upon publication of an application in Bangladesh. The applicant receives propriety over any subsequent applicant.

When is it possible to file a voluntary amendment to specification?

It is possible to file voluntary amendments in Bangladesh at the following times:

  • At any time during prosecution
Is it required to file a request for substantive examination?

No, it is not required to file a request for substantive examination in Bangladesh.

Is there a third-party opposition procedure upon publication or after grant?

Yes, there is a third-party opposition procedure upon publication or after grant in Bangladesh.

What is the time period from application to grant for a straightforward application (no office actions or oppositions)?

The time period from application to grant in Bangladesh is between 2-3 years. 

Is there any process for accelerated examination of application?

Yes, there is a process for accelerated examination of an application in Bangladesh. This process includes regular follow-up with the patent office in relation to the patent application/registration. 

To maintain the validity of patent, is it required to pay an annuity in your country?

No, it is not required to pay an annuity to maintain the validity of a patent in Bangladesh.

Is late payment of annuity permissible?

Not applicable.

What are the available enforcement methods in your country?

Available enforcement methods in Bangladesh include:

  • Civil enforcement
  • Criminal enforcement
Are there any peculiarities in the system of protection for a patent in your country, of which it is important for clients to be aware?

Yes, the patent registration process is very slow in Bangladesh due to the lack of employees in the office, who cannot meet up with the bulk of patent applications filed each year. The patent office is dedicated to resolving this matter by introducing online submission of the applications. As such, the registration process is expected to be quicker once the online submission of the application is introduced.
